You can’t always escape evils by running away from them… but it may help! A Traveler in Time by August Derleth, that’s next on The Lost Sci-Fi Podcast, with at least one lost vintage sci-fi short story in every episode.

We’ve got another time travel story for you today with a very interesting ending. Our author, August Derleth, was one of several authors in a previous podcast that included 9 short stories. 

 

Today’s story was published in Orbit Science Fiction Magazine. Orbit is another one of those magazines that didn’t last very long, publishing only 5 issues, 2 in 1953 and 3 in 1954. From issue #2 in December 1953 let’s turn to page 48 for, A Traveler in Time by August Derleth…
